Understanding Average Car Repaint Costs

Estimating the total average costs of car painting involves considering several variables such as vehicle type, paint quality, and local labor rates. In 2025, the average rates for car painting fall within a broad spectrum often estimated between $1,000 to $4,000 depending on these elements.

For standard cars, you might expect to allocate around $1,500 for a decent paint job, especially if using a quality base coat. Luxury or larger vehicles, like SUVs and trucks, can push costs higher, sometimes exceeding $3,500. When you consider a comprehensive car repaint pricing structure, it is essential to break down the costs associated with each component.

Factors such as the quality of car paint price, labor costs for application, and any additional detailing can significantly influence the final bill. Be sure to look for repainting a car quotes from different local paint shops to compare services and packages.

Factors Affecting Car Painting Costs

Several determining factors contribute to car painting costs, each varying in importance based on individual circumstances. For example, paint type significantly influences the cost estimation for repainting since premium paints often come at a higher price point due to their quality and durability.

Another critical aspect is the type of service provider. A mobile car repaint service may charge differently than a traditional auto body shop, potentially offering lower rates for labor but varying in quality. It’s also pivotal to assess customer reviews for car repainting to understand the general satisfaction level with the services provided.

The operation’s location can introduce regional price variations; higher costs in metropolitan areas might reflect demand and the local economy. Always consider obtaining multiple quotes to gauge the local market more effectively.

Budget-Friendly vs. Premium Car Painting Options

When discussing economy car painting options, one must weigh quality against cost. Basic repainting can be achieved at a reduced price, typically utilizing standard colors and a simple, single-coat finish. This approach can provide a fresh look at a significantly lower expense.

Conversely, if you are considering a high-quality car paint expenses, expect a more substantial investment for multi-layer coatings, specialized finishes like metallic or pearl, and a thorough pre-paint preparation process. This investment tends to pay off with improved durability and aesthetics.

For car owners interested in a quick transformation, DIY car repaint tips may also offer options, although they require a significant investment of time and effort. Weigh the pros and cons of going the DIY route against professional services to determine which fits your needs and budget better.

Common Expenses Included in Repainting a Car

In estimating the car repainting services you may require, it’s essential to breakdown all potential expenses involved. The typical costs often include paint materials, labor costs associated with preparation and application, and post-paint detailing.

Preparation for repainting, involving bodywork and priming, can represent a significant portion of total expenses. A thorough assessment should also include costs surrounding any required permits or environmental compliance, especially as regulations can vary by location.

Car Repainting Quotes and Costs Breakdown

In seeking out quotes for your car painting job pricing, it’s vital to request clear breakdowns of services rendered. Each quote should articulate not only estimated labor but also paint costs and any additional fees for the materials.

Consider the price breakdown for car repaint that includes labor rates, the type of paint used, and pertinent overhead costs like shop supplies. Make sure reputable providers offer warranties on their work, contributing to your decision’s value.
